Charming Smiles

Dentistry • 1 Provider

Make an Appointment


Charming Smiles is a medical group practice located in Naples, FL that specializes in Dentistry.

Providers

Overview

Medical Services

Common Questions and Answers

  • Have free onsite parking?

  • Does Charming Smiles have free onsite parking?

  • Have an onsite pharmacy?

  • Does Charming Smiles have an onsite pharmacy?

  • Offer virtual visits or other telehealth services?

  • Does Charming Smiles offer virtual visits or other telehealth services?

  • Physically located within a hospital?

  • Is Charming Smiles physically located within a hospital?

  • Offer weekend appointments?

  • Does Charming Smiles offer weekend appointments?

  • Offer appointments outside of business hours?

  • Does Charming Smiles offer appointments outside of business hours?

Location

Charming Smiles

4060 Pine Ridge Rd Unit 101, Naples FL 34119

CallDirections

(239) 304-1974

Reviews

Office Reviews
Provider Reviews

Frequently Asked Questions

Where is Charming Smiles located?

What are the top specialties practiced at Charming Smiles?

How many providers practice at Charming Smiles?

Contact Us

4060 Pine Ridge Rd Unit 101

Naples, FL 34119

Directions